M. Shin vs B. N. Kumaran Match Preview:
- Second Serve Performance: Shin has the edge with a 40.61% success rate on second serve points, slightly better than Kumaran's 38.89%. Will this minor advantage influence the match outcome?
- Return Game Analysis: Kumaran is superior in returning second serves, winning 47.67% compared to Shin's 43.88%. Conversely, Shin excels in first serve returns with 29.89% against Kumaran's 20.19%.
- Under Pressure: When under breakpoint pressure, Kumaran saves 52.63% compared to Shin's 51.92%, suggesting a slightly stronger mental fortitude in critical situations.
- Overall Performance: Kumaran boasts a higher match win percentage at 54.72% over the last year, while Shin has a win rate of 51.85% during the same period.
- Surface Preference: Shin shines on clay courts with a 62% win rate, whereas Kumaran shows a better record on hard courts, achieving a 48% win rate. Which surface will they play on this time?
- Match Experience: Kumaran has faced stronger opponents, with an average opponent ranking of 211.08, whereas Shin's average opponent ranks at 355.93. Will experience against higher-caliber opponents give Kumaran an advantage?
- Deciding Set Performance: Kumaran has a notable upper hand in deciding sets, winning 63% compared to Shin's 43% over the past year.
- Break Point Conversion: When converting breakpoint opportunities, Shin is more efficient, with a 31.34% conversion rate, surpassing Kumaran's 26.53%.
Editorial Prediction (May 29, 2025, UTC):
In this upcoming tennis battle, various comparative statistics provide insights into each player's strengths and weaknesses.
Shin demonstrates a slight advantage in second serve performance and break point conversions, which can be critical in tightly contested points.
However, Kumaran's superior return game, higher breakpoint save rate, and consistent performance under pressure suggest they could maintain resilience in crucial moments.
Additionally, Kumaran's experience against higher-ranked opponents and stronger performance in deciding sets further tilt the scale in their favor.
Given these factors, Kumaran appears to be the likely winner of this match, leveraging their return game prowess and mental toughness under pressure.
